Argentine town names streets after Messi, Aguero

Argentine town El Chanar has honoured some national football players by naming its streets after them.

To get to the main square in El Chanar, just look for the intersection of Lionel Messi and Sergio Aguero, which are close to streets named after fellow national team players Marcos Rojo, Angel Di Maria, Javier Mascherano and Martin Demichelis, reports Xinhua.

El Chanar is about 1,300 km northwest of Buenos Aires.
